My research aims to leverage image and video generation models to solve challenging real-world tasks, especially those related to human perception. I am driven by the philosophy of “Generate to Understand”, echoing Feynman’s dictum, “What I cannot create, I do not understand.”
Beyond content creation, I see generative models as fundamental instruments for perceiving, reasoning about, and understanding the physical world. Just as large language models have grown from producing fluent text into systems that reason and solve problems, I believe vision generative models will become the key to understanding the world we live in.
